The table below shows the annual solar power generation (in Megawatts, MW) across four districts (P, Q, R, and S) in a state from 2021 to 2024:
| District | 2021 (MW) | 2022 (MW) | 2023 (MW) | 2024 (MW) |
|---|---|---|---|---|
| District P | 100 | 120 | 150 | 200 |
| District Q | 200 | 240 | 300 | 360 |
| District R | 150 | 180 | 200 | 240 |
| District S | 50 | 60 | 150 | 200 |
Based on the table above, which of the following statements are correct?

The correct statements are that District P experienced a 100% increase in solar power generation in 2024 compared to 2021, and the ratio of total solar power generation in 2021 to 2024 across all four districts is 1 : 2.
The statement regarding District P's growth is valid because generation doubled from 100 MW in 2021 to 200 MW in 2024, representing a 100% increase. The statement comparing overall totals is also valid because total generation in 2021 (500 MW) and 2024 (1000 MW) forms a simplified ratio of 1 : 2.
